A vulnerability classified as critical was found in SourceCodester Internship Portal Management System 1.0. This vulnerability affects unknown code of the file admin/add_admin.php. The manipulation of the argument name/username/password leads to sql injection. The attack can be initiated rem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. VDB-259102 is the identifier assigned to this vulnerability.
